Traveling For Fun and Work

Like so many, I was traveling for Thanksgiving earlier in the month. In the airplane, Bigfoot was seated next to me. He asked me about my holiday plans, and I asked him about his. He told me that a nice family dinner is out of the question for him, as the entire Bigfoot family was busy traveling to different locations. Bigfoot said he was on his way to Oklahoma to scare some hunters and to make waves out there after spending three leisurely months in the Pacific Northwest walking to and from favorite shopping malls and other local hangouts, making sure to leave obvious footprints along the way. Mrs. Bigfoot had been with him during the months in the Pacific Northwest, but she was right then on a flight headed to Texas to scare some of the local teens there and create a media buzz. Little Bigfoot, Jr. was on his way to Louisiana, where he has made quite a name for himself hanging out in the bayous and swamps. Bigfoot told me the family has to spread out like this quite often, just to keep the public on their toes, and to give all the Bigfoot hunters something to do. Bigfoot is very generous in this, and thoughtful, too, realizing the importance of sending Mrs. Bigfoot to various locales so that the female Bigfoot is seen. The same goes for Little Bigfoot, Jr., who will follow in his father's footsteps and keep us all wondering.
